- United Kingdom
- http://115.120.245.164:3000/composite-door-installation0479
-
Looking for an experienced door installer? Look no further! Our skilled team of professionals ensures top-quality installations for all your door needs.
- Joined on
2025-11-09
Block a user
exterior-door-ins…
created repository exterior-door-ins…/7647patio-door-installer
2025-11-09 19:57:12 +08:00